Doha: There has been an overwhelming response to the volunteer registration by the Supreme Committee for Delivery & Legacy (SC).
Over 100,000 people from the region and the world registered in the first 48 hours of launch of the official platform www.seeyouin2022.qa.
SC on Sunday officially opened the doors for people from Qatar, region and the world to register as volunteer to support preparations for the 2022 FIFA World Cup Qatar.
Volunteers will contribute towards numerous Qatar 2022 milestones, including stadium launches and test events. They will support in a range of functions, including event management, hospitality, marketing, communications, audience management, security, medical services and more.
Applicants must be aged 16 and over, they are not required to have any volunteering experience and will receive training in the lead-up to the tournament, which will kick off on November 21, 2022.
Working as a volunteer now will give participants an advantage when applying for FIFA’s Qatar 2022 volunteer programme, which will cover various aspects of the tournament, including match day operations.
SC’s Secretary-General, Hassan Al Thawadi said: “Volunteers would play a pivotal role in helping Qatar deliver a unique tournament. We have always maintained that this tournament is one for the whole region. Now, we are excited to open registration for volunteers interested in joining us on our journey.
“This tournament will provide a platform to showcase the true nature of the Arab world and volunteers will be essential partners in ensuring that all our preparations for 2022 help achieve this,” Hassan added.
